Martha Alexandrovna Polyakova was born on March 8, 1947, in Moscow, Russian Federation.
In 1972, Martha Alexandrovna Polyakova graduated from the History department of Moscow State University. In 1985, she graduated from the doctorate of Moscow State University. In 1988, she became a candidate of historical sciences.
From 1972 to 1990, Martha Alexandrovna Polyakova was engaged in work on the preparation of the Code of historical and cultural monuments of the RSFSR. Due to her work on the "Materials of the Code ...", she has repeatedly visited Voronezh. In 1990 she became a senior lecturer, associate professor of the Faculty of Museology of the Russian State University for the Humanities. She is the author of about 70 publications on various issues of cultural heritage protection, including several studies on Voronezh issues. Polyakova prepared for publication "Notes of Count MD. Buturlin" (Moscow, 2006; part 1-2).
Now Martha Alexandrovna Polyakova is a member of the Russian Local Lore Specialists Union and the Society for the Study of Russian Estate (Moscow, Russian Federation).
